Background/Objectives: As ICT has influenced academic institutions in a wider range, this study aims to explore and compare the repondents’ level of influence of ICT in utilizing library services. Methods/Statistical Analysis: A quantitative research method was adopted for this study. The respondents of the study were the students of two different technical institutions. A well structured questionnaire was utilized as a research tool and administered to 250 randomly selected users. Later it was analysed using SPSS software. Findings: The result showed that the respondents of both the institutions were adequately influenced by ICT in library services. It also revealed that the University users were slightly high influenced than engineering college users. The influence of ICT among the users were tested using the following factors such as their level of expertise in using ICT tools, utilization of digital library and their attitude towards ICT tools and view on transformation of library services through ICT. Applications/Improvements: The difference in influence of ICT could overcome by conducting orientation programmes to the users of Engineering college to achieve more awareness about library resources.
